Transaction 7749beca23c1de7739ef5232e31322326576f68d0b5074dafd64daffa650ceaf

1 Input
2 Outputs
  • 7749beca23c1de7739ef5232e31322326576f68d0b5074dafd64daffa650ceaf:0
  • value  754179788
    address  127MR5dZeSQPfArUkxhMwvqm4LBWZBS8mW
  • 7749beca23c1de7739ef5232e31322326576f68d0b5074dafd64daffa650ceaf:1
  • value  19410597
    address  154hKvDMu5eK7RDFTXY2zpmiz5Grh5sXWV